Even though blogging has been around for some time now, only recently did Nigerians start to take it seriously. Presently, the rate at which Nigerians are creating blogs is on the increase. This is due to the widespread notion that blogging is a lucrative online business that could be a real money-spinner. But the belief that blogging is a goldmine didn’t just strike Nigerians by chance. The remarkable successes recorded by fellow Nigerians in the world of blogging brought about the belief. So in this article, we will be looking at the 10 most influential bloggers in Nigeria. Keep in mind that these people may not necessarily be the richest online entrepreneurs in the country. But they have been able to make strong impacts in the world of blogging. With their blogs, they have been able to improve the lives of Nigerians at home and in Diaspora. Ten Ways to Take Care of Yourself in Pregnancy by Jennifer Rosenberg September 1, 2001 Throughout pregnancy, you and your baby will be happier, healthier and saner if you do the following: Keep your blood sugar level up by eating whole, healthy foods and plenty of protein. Do this in small, frequent meals throughout the day. Vary your diet as much as possible. Keep yourself hydrated. Plain water is great. If you are nauseated and can’t keep water down, add a spoonful of sugar and a pinch of salt to it. This will rehydrate you quickly and ease much of your nausea. Get plenty of rest. Pace yourself. Take a 10-minute break as often as you can. Take a nap before dinner. Take a nap around lunch time. Go to sleep early and rise as late as you can get away with. Get in the habit of grabbing bits of rest whenever you can-this will make parenting a newborn much easier! Stay confident in your body! Look for positive information about birth and pregnancy.
